The formula for the area of a circle is determined based on the radius of the circle and involves the constant π (pi). The radius (r) is the distance from the center of the circle to any point on its circumference.
To find the area (A) of a circle, you use the formula:
[tex]\[ A = \pi r^2 \][/tex]
This means you take the radius, multiply it by itself (which gives you [tex]\( r^2 \)[/tex]), and then multiply that result by π.
